Abstract

The invention relates to the field of house rainwater treatment, in particular to a house water power generation system. The house water power generation system comprises a water receiving device and a power generation device. The water receiving device comprises a clamp and a water conveying trough. The clamp is divided into an upper clamp body and a lower clamp body. The section of the upper clamp body is in the shape of a fishhook. The clamp is used for fixing the water receiving device to eaves. The water conveying trough is of a structure of a trough with a semicircular section. The middle of the water conveying trough is fixed to the bottom of the upper clamp body, and the head of the water conveying trough is provided with a connection hoop. The water conveying trough is used for collecting rainwater and conveying the rainwater to the tail end of the water conveying trough. The power generation device is fixed to a base. The base is fixed to a pipeline. An electric generator and a storage battery are fixedly arranged on the base. An impeller is fixed to a shaft of the electric generator. The upper end of the pipeline is connected with the water conveying trough. The middle of the pipeline is provided with a notch. The impeller is located in the notch in the middle of the pipeline. According to the house water power generation system, the rainwater at the edge of a roof can be collected and utilized for power generation, so that water resources and energy are saved.
